"In the midst of the dale"

(Wordsworth)

"It's a funny old game" (J. Greaves) and last Saturday's result was up there among the top funni-osities ..... we travelled to in-form Southend United (undefeated in 5, on the crest of a wave with a new Manager) and won 0-3. We now entertain bottom-of-the-table Rochdale, knowing that 3 points from this one will lift us into the top half of the League One table - well, it's a dead cert home win, isn't it? Possibly not, if Rochdale can turn in the kind of performance that held Spurs to a draw in the F. A. Cup recently. They do have games in hand over the other sides in the drop zone, but 12 points from safety is a lot to make up when you've only won 5 games out of 30 in League One so far. Scoring (or lack of it) is a big problem, with only 29 goals scored in those 30 games. Rochdale's recent League One form:-

1 Jan Blackpool (H) Lost 1-2
13 Jan Gillingham (A) Lost 2-1
3 Feb Northampton Town (A) Won 0-1
13 Feb Bristol Rovers (A) Lost 3-2
21 Feb Milton Keynes Dons (H) Drew 0-0
24 Feb Wigan Athletic (A) Lost 1-0

Our win at Southend was all the more praiseworthy when the loss of Joe Edwards is considered, and add to that the sudden team change at the last minute when Jack Fitzwater was hurriedly replaced after a potential injury in the warm-up. I've often wondered how much value there is in some of these warm-up routines - I realise that these players are fit as butchers' dogs, but does the effort expended detract from the remaining energy to see the game through?

Anyway - what of JW's tactics for this one? Ngoy seems to be getting some regular game time, as befits his pedigree, with Bakayoko being kept back as an impact substitute. Our Turkish Messi is still guaranteed a starting place - let's see if he can repeat last weekend's performance. Defensively there shouldn't be a problem against the 'Dale as long as we exercise the same kind of control that was obviously displayed at Roots Hall. I'm a little worried about George Dobson on the disciplinary side - how many yellow cards will mean an automatic suspension? Without checking, I seem to think he's been shown yellows three or four times in the recent past.

Prediction? I have to go for a home win, even though this game is a potential banana-skin. Let's say 2-0, with Ngoy and Bakayoko scoring.
